The Basics of Russian Alphabets

Before we delve deeper into technology's role, let’s cover the foundation: the Cyrillic alphabet.

What is the Cyrillic Alphabet?

The Cyrillic alphabet consists of 33 letters used for writing various Slavic languages, including Russian. It includes familiar letters such as A, B, C alongside unique characters like Я (Ya) and Ш (Sha).

| Letter | Pronunciation | |--------|---------------| | А | A | | Б | B | | В | V | | Г | G | | Д | D | | Е | Ye | | Ё | Yo | | Ж | Zh |

Understanding the Layout of a Russian Keyboard

When you sit down to type in Russian for the first time, it’s essential to familiarize yourself with the keyboard layout.

QWERTY vs. JCUKEN Layouts

Most people are accustomed to QWERTY layouts; however, the JCUKEN layout is standard for typing in Russian. Understanding this difference is key when transitioning from English typing.

Benefits of Technology for Learning Typing Skills

Now let’s explore how technology enhances learning experiences specifically for mastering effective Russian typing.

1. Interactive Typing Software

Interactive software can simulate real-world scenarios that help reinforce typing skills through practice exercises tailored specifically for learning the Cyrillic alphabet.

Popular Programs:
  • Typing Club: Features lessons focusing on both English and Cyrillic scripts.
  • Keybr: Allows users to customize their practice sessions based on specific alphabets.

2. Mobile Applications

Smartphone apps provide flexibility by allowing learners to practice anywhere at any time—perfect for busy individuals!

Recommended Apps:
  • Russian Keyboard: Offers phonetic layouts along with visual aids.
  • LearnRussian: Combines vocabulary building with typing drills.

3. Online Courses and Tutorials

The internet offers countless courses designed specifically for learning effective typing techniques.

Platforms:
  • Udemy: Hosts various courses ranging from beginner to advanced levels.
  • Coursera: Collaborates with universities offering specialized language courses focusing on practical skills like typing.

4. Video Tutorials

YouTube has become an invaluable resource full of tutorials guiding learners through every step—from basic character recognition to advanced typing techniques.
